If by breaking even on costs you are mean the savings in fuel costs it will take a long time (unless gas goes to and stays at $5 a gallon).

The biggest advantage with the 400h is not so much the fuel savings but the difference in the drive trains. If you do a lot of driving in traffic the 400h is much more calming because of the CVT transmission. The feel of acceleration is markedly different as well. Climbing mountain passes for example is effortless. Under normal throttle (not wide open) it is also quieter.

Originally I waited 14 months for my 400h. I loved it. Some people have remarked that it is noisier than a conventional car, but today I drove a new 350 while mine was being serviced. I guess because my hybrid is broken in, it is actually quieter, you don't feel the car shifting gears and the acceleration was much quicker and smoother. The other thing I noticed today is that my car corners a whole lot better. I don't know if it's the weight or the tires, but I was glad to get my 2006 400h back.
